    FLAT 20 PATRICK COURT, 92, WEBBER STREET, LONDON, SE1 0GB

    This flat/maisonette leasehold property on Webber Street last sold in August 2025 for £405,000. Based on price growth in the SE1 district since then, its estimated current value is £405,000 — placing it in the 68th percentile nationally and the 23rd percentile within SE1. The property covers 90 m² (969 sq ft), giving an estimated value of £4,500 per m². The EPC rating is D, with a potential rating of C.

    District Context — SE1

    SE1 covers central London south of the Thames, encompassing Southwark, Bermondsey, and the Borough, and sits at the heart of the capital. It is a densely populated, diverse urban area with strong cultural appeal, excellent transport links, and a high concentration of young professionals and students.
